Low-code apps defined

Low-code applications can be understood as a type of application that is developed with little to no coding. These apps are typically identified by specific aspects, such as:

1. A drag-and-drop interface that allows users to simply select the features they want to add, without having to write any code

Most low-code platforms also come with a wide range of built-in templates and components that can be used to quickly create custom applications. This allows users to quickly build and deploy powerful applications that meet their unique business needs.

2. A lower level of technical expertise is required to create and maintain the apps

The lower level of technical expertise required to build and maintain low-code apps can be a key benefit for many businesses.

This allows teams to easily develop and deploy applications that meet their specific needs, without having to rely on expensive third-party developers or relying on costly updates in the future.

3. A faster time-to-value is typically achieved with low-code apps

Since most low-code platforms come with prebuilt templates and components, users can quickly build and deploy applications within a relatively short time frame.

This means that businesses can get the full benefits of their business intelligence solutions without having to wait for months or years to see results.

The top 5 benefits of using low-code apps for business intelligence

While there are many benefits of using low-code apps for business intelligence, we’ve identified the top 5 benefits that you’re likely to experience when using them.

1. Increased efficiency in development and deployment

Because most low-code platforms come with pre-built templates and components, users can easily create custom applications that meet their unique needs.

This means that businesses can build powerful business intelligence solutions in a fraction of the time it would take to build them from scratch.

For example, a pre-built app that collects and analyzes data can be quickly deployed to help businesses make better decisions about their operations. These apps can be further customized to meet the specific needs of each business.

In earlier years, the process of coding an app from scratch could take weeks or even months to complete.

With low-code apps, businesses can get their solutions up and running in a fraction of the time, allowing them to quickly realize the benefits of their investment.

2. Reduced costs and higher ROI

This is one of the main reasons many businesses are turning to low-code apps to meet their business intelligence needs.

While the initial cost of building an app with a low-code platform can be higher than simply coding it yourself, these costs can be offset by the reduced development time and ongoing maintenance efforts.

As a result, businesses can often see a higher return on investment from low-code apps compared to their coding alternatives, helping them save time and money in the process.

When companies can build and deploy BI pre-built apps that require little to no coding, they eliminate the need to hire expensive third-party developers.

Additionally, since most low-code platforms come with a wide range of built-in templates and components, businesses can quickly create custom applications without incurring significant development costs.

3. Fast time-to-value

As we’ve mentioned before, one of the main benefits of using low-code apps is the fast time-to-value that they offer.

Since most platforms come with pre-built templates and components, businesses can quickly create custom applications that meet their specific needs.

This means that businesses can get the full benefits of their business intelligence solutions without having to wait for months or years to see results.

In addition, since low-code apps are typically easier to use and require less training than traditional coding alternatives, businesses can get their solutions up and running quickly, allowing them to realize the full benefits of their investment sooner.

A great example is an app that helps businesses track and analyze their data.

With a low-code platform, this app can be quickly deployed and used to help businesses make better decisions about their operations. These are critical decisions that can have a direct impact on the bottom line.

4. Increased flexibility and agility

Another key benefit of using low-code apps is the increased flexibility and agility that they offer.

Since most platforms come with a wide range of built-in templates and components, businesses can quickly create custom applications without incurring significant costs or development time.

This means that businesses can build powerful business intelligence solutions that meet their unique needs without having to rely on traditional coding methods.

In addition, since many low-code platforms allow users to make changes and tweaks to their apps through a simple drag-and-drop interface, businesses can easily modify their applications as needed.

This helps them stay competitive in an increasingly dynamic business landscape.

5. Greater adaptability and scalability

Finally, one of the best things about low-code apps is their increased adaptability and scalability.

Since most platforms come with built-in templates that are easy to customize, businesses can easily build custom BI solutions that grow with their needs.

This means that as a business grows, it can quickly and easily scale its low-code applications to meet the changing demands of its customers and employees.

How to know which low-code platform is the best for business intelligence?

Now that we’ve looked at some of the key benefits of using low-code apps, let’s take a closer look at how to choose the right platform for your needs.

When it comes to choosing a low-code platform, there are a few things you’ll want to consider:

1. What are our most pressing BI needs?

When it comes to business intelligence, every company has different needs.

Some businesses might need a platform that allows them to quickly build custom dashboards to track their KPIs. Others might need a platform that offers powerful data analysis tools.

Before you choose a low-code platform, it’s important to take a close look at your specific BI needs and requirements.

2. What kind of customization capabilities does the platform offer?

Another important consideration when choosing a low-code platform is its customization capabilities.

While most platforms come with pre-built templates and components, it’s also important to check whether the platform offers extensive customization options, including drag-and-drop interfaces and simple code editors.

This will give you the flexibility to build custom applications that meet your specific business needs.

3. Is the platform easy to use?

One of the main benefits of using a low-code platform is that it can help you speed up development time.

However, this only holds true if the platform is easy to use.

Before you choose a low-code platform, be sure to check out its user interface and see if it’s intuitive and easy to use.

4. What kind of support does the platform offer?

Finally, it’s important to consider the type of support that the platform offers.

While most platforms offer basic support, it’s also important to check whether the platform offers extensive documentation and training materials.

This will ensure that you can quickly get up and running with the platform and avoid any unnecessary delays.
